Tension between Israel and Palestine appears to be rising after a young unarmed Palestinian man was shot dead in occupied West Bank during a confrontation with Israeli soldiers and settlers in the village of Urif, south of Nablus. The 23-year-old, identified as Imayyer Shehadeh, was shot in the chest and succumbed to his wounds shortly after at the Rafidia hospital in Nablus, according to Al Jazeera.


Ghassan Daghlas, a Palestinian official who monitors settlement activities in the northern West Bank was quoted as saying "The settlers raided the village and then the army stepped in. It's unclear who shot him exactly. It was basically the Palestinians on one side and the settlers and the occupation army on the other."


Also, a 16-year-old Palestinian boy was also shot with live ammunition at the scene and is being treated for his injuries. An Israeli forces spokesman told AFP news agency that "a riot was instigated, during which troops used riot dispersal means and fired live rounds".


Previous reports had indicated that 12 person had been killed since January 2018 by Israeli forces.
